4.0 out of 5 stars
Great fun!,
This crossbow is great fun - well worth the low price. I shoot it at 10 to 15 yards and it is more than accurate enough to hit balloons at these ranges.
I've seen these advertised as reaching 200 fps, but I chronographed mine at only 150 fps at about 3 feet. On the plus side they extreme spread in velocity was only a few fps.

1.0 out of 5 stars
misfire and snapped string,
By
This review is from: 50-lb. Pistol Crossbow (Misc.)
I bought this same crossbow for my own little X-mas present and I wanted to kick myself for even thinking that it would be worth it. First off the string has to be put on yourself! If you know how it will take about 15 minutes If you don't then don't bother you will end up trying to find something to help get it on easier (like a screwdriver) and your line will snap.Yes, I did this because after a half hour of trying to put it together I was desperate. Needless to say you actually have to twist the string just right to get it to go on (even on my 2nd string I still used something to pry it on). It's really impossible to do it without using something for leverage. Ok, once you finally get the string on you will think that you are ready to go...not so. The string, once cocked back and safety on, is in a very dangerous place...I had it go off repeatedly even in safety! Stupid crazy!! You would think this was enough, but(lol) when I did get it working properly after several repeated attempts when I would press the trigger, the string would actually go right over the arrows and just hit air. This now happens on every attempt. Bottom line I say just get the arrows and throw them yourself... you will get more enjoyment!
